What Homes.com Actually Gives You
Homes.com is owned by CoStar Group and has been rebuilt to surface the listing agent on every property page — part of their "your listing, your lead" pitch to agents. For buyers, the experience is similar to other portals: you browse, you save favorites, and when you're ready to act, you contact an agent. The difference is which agent: Homes.com pushes you toward the listing agent rather than a buyer's agent, which creates its own complications around representation.
What Homes.com offers
MLS listings with rich property detail
School, neighborhood, and commute data
Mortgage and affordability tools
"Your listing, your lead" model (contact the listing agent)
Market trend reports
